ANCHORAGE – Following their record-breaking team performances
at the 2013 Great Northwest Athletic Conference Indoor Championships last
weekend, the Seawolves were honored with more accolades on Monday.
Collecting Div. II Men's U.S. Track & Field and Cross Country Coaches Association
(USTFCCCA) National Athlete of the Week Award was junior Micah Chelimo. Chelimo,
from Kapkoi, Kenya, led the men's track & field team to a second-place team
finish in their indoor debut with victories in the mile, 3,000 meters and 5,000
meters. He currently leads
DII in the 5K with a mark of 13:51.19 set at the UW Husky Classic.
Also receiving a weekly accolade was the women's track
& field team as the Great Northwest Athletic Team of the Week. The Seawolves, also competing in their
indoor debut at the league championships, defeated Western Washington,
147-117.5, while ending Seattle Pacific's nine-year run as the tournament
champion.
The Seawolves are inactive
until the NCAA Div. II Indoor Track & Field Championships on March 7-9, where
qualified individuals will compete in Birmingham, Ala. The rest of the
Seawolves will get ready for the outdoor season, which commences on March 8-9
with the Ben Brown Invite.
